Glengarven Close is in Washington and in Sunderland district. NE38 0DY is located in the Washington South elect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Washington and Sunderland West. This postcode has been in use since 1983-07-01.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Glengarven Close was 72.8 per 1,000 residents, which is 26.0% lower than the Washington Central average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Glengarven Close has the 28th highest crime rate of 76 local areas in Washington Central and the 441st highest crime rate of 922 local areas in Sunderland .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 23.0 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-35.6%.
